Transaction 50d6374c803eb04a022e60062a90c643f677cb59352551369f59857a03f6e95e
1 Input
1 Output
-
50d6374c803eb04a022e60062a90c643f677cb59352551369f59857a03f6e95e:0
- value
- 18581
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9cb83d01edcfa0e2b2f129853eada07e71740b5
- address
- bc1qe89c85q7mnaqu2e0z2v986k6qln3ws94n0w3ku